Medienmitteilung100 Percent Hold Baggage Screening Soon to be Implemented at Frankfurt Airport2002-10-02T14:30:33Frankfurt, Germany (ots) - From next January, the European Union requires all European airports - including Frankfurt Airport - to screen all hold baggage before loading, as part of tighter security. This requires installation of additional baggage X-ray machines and may result in longer waiting times. As of January 1, 2003, passengers are, therefore, advised to arrive at the airport a little earlier and allow some extra time for check-in until the new procedures are routine.
